From: "Денис Смирнов" <mithraen@altlinux.ru> To: devel@altlinux.ru Cc: lav@altlinux.ru, sisyphus@altlinux.ru, mike@altlinux.ru, org@altlinux.ru Subject: [devel] Продолжение тестирования installer Date: Mon, 25 Jul 2005 18:17:23 +0400 Message-ID: <20050725141720.GA11881@mithraen.pp.ru> (raw) Хочу вас всех обрадовать. Несмотря на то, что идёт широким ходом тестирование Compact, который гордо называется rc (release candidate), до сих пор ситуация с основным новым компонентом -- инсталлятором мягко скажем оставляет желать лучшего. Конкретно: 1. то, из чего выпекается compact-rc и выпекался installer далеко не всегда лежит в репозитории, что лишает многих возможности проводить полноценное тестирование; 2. модуль разбиения дисков работает через раз (вплоть до его вылета) 3. не во всех разрешениях, поддерживаемых инсталлятором, достигнута хотя бы приемлимая читаемость, не говоря уже о приятном дизайне 4. сегодня попытавшись выпечь на основе installer нечто, оказалось что модуль установки пакетов не опознаёт диск, и отказывается устанавливать с него пакеты. Кроме того ситуация с работой, вернее неработой, вернее даже активной помехе любой работе со стороны hotplug уже вызывает нездоровый скепсис в том, что готовящийся Compact окажется хотя бы работоспособным. Мои предложения: 1. Продолжить периодический выпуск installer-* на базе текущего сизифа. Если по каким-то причинам никто за это не возьмётся, подобные периодические выпуски могу взять на себя (вплоть до скриптования этого великого процесса и хоть ежедневного выпекания новых образов). Наиболее логичным вижу выпуск 2 раза в неделю -- с утра во вторник (после синхронизации изменений, сделаных в понедельник) и с утра в четверг. 2. Усилить контроль над процессом разработки инсталлера -- как минимум добившись того, чтобы критические баги в инсталляторе фиксились в течении суток. То есть в течении суток просле вешания баги на компонент инсталлера должен быть либо установлен статус WONTFIX/LATER, либо бага должна быть убрана. В настоящий момент вместо решения этих приоритетных проблем, исключающих возможность серьёзного тестирования с поиском неочевидных ошибок (ибо очевидных слишком много) идёт работа над пакетной базой Compact'а, как я понимаю. При том что никакого смысла в этом нет. 3. Решить, наконец, вопрос с udev/hal/hotplug/ivman. А именно добиться того, чтобы ivman/pmount использовались для того, чтобы монтировать вставляемые устройства через subfs, и таки исключить модификацию fstab программами, которые заведомо уже неоднократно обвинялись в кривости и глюкавости. В противном случае многие будут вынуждены отказываться от этой связки исключительно с целью обеспечить минимальную надёжность. Хочу напомнить что лично я перестал доверять этим конструкциям после того, как hotplug несколько раз убивал /etc/fstab, а Антон на это разводил руками и говорил что воспроизвести не может, потому и сделать ничего не может. Так как есть надёжное и разумное решение с монтированием subfs, лучше использовать именно его. 4. До момента закрытия всех багов инсталлятора выпускать любые альфы/беты/rc Compact базируясь исключительно на текущем Сизифе, чтобы любой человек, синхронизирующий у себя Сизиф, мог выпекать и тестировать инсталлятор. P.S. "Крутые" разработки и технологии без грамотного QA обречены на насмешки со стороны пользователей. Сейчас я не могу себе позволить передать на тестирование инсталлер кому-либо из не являющихся членом Team. Потому как их естественный вопрос будет -- "А что, это требует тестирования? Какого? Вы это хоть раз запускали?". -- С уважением, Денис http://freesource.info ---------------------------------------------------------------------------- Хи хи. Помню, как на военной кафедре толкали про бенчмарк, по которому ЦВК5э26 (гроб на К155-х, память на феррите) запросто 386-ю делал. И ведь "официальный" армейский бенчмарк, блин... -- vsl in devel@
next reply other threads:[~2005-07-25 14:17 UTC|newest] Thread overview: 117+ messages / expand[flat|nested] mbox.gz Atom feed top 2005-07-25 14:17 Денис Смирнов [this message] 2005-07-25 14:58 ` Eugene Ostapets 2005-07-25 21:48 ` Денис Смирнов 2005-07-26 6:30 ` Eugene Ostapets 2005-07-26 6:52 ` Денис Смирнов 2005-07-26 7:02 ` Kirill A. Shutemov 2005-07-26 7:15 ` Ivan Fedorov 2005-08-01 6:48 ` [devel] " Anton Farygin 2005-08-01 6:59 ` Eugene Ostapets 2005-08-01 10:32 ` Michael Shigorin 2005-08-01 11:24 ` Денис Смирнов 2005-08-02 9:14 ` Sergey V Turchin 2005-08-02 13:28 ` Денис Смирнов 2005-08-02 13:33 ` Eugene Ostapets 2005-08-02 17:02 ` [devel] " Anton Farygin 2005-08-02 18:30 ` Eugene Ostapets 2005-08-03 6:01 ` [devel] " Anton Farygin 2005-08-02 14:22 ` [devel] " Sergey V Turchin 2005-08-02 14:34 ` Eugene Ostapets 2005-08-03 8:59 ` Sergey V Turchin 2005-08-03 9:24 ` Eugene Ostapets 2005-08-03 9:27 ` Michael Shigorin 2005-08-03 9:54 ` Eugene Ostapets 2005-08-03 9:57 ` Alexey I. Froloff 2005-08-02 11:08 ` [devel] " Anton Farygin 2005-08-02 11:49 ` [devel] " Michael Shigorin 2005-08-02 13:31 ` [devel] " Денис Смирнов 2005-08-02 17:04 ` [devel] " Anton Farygin 2005-08-02 17:16 ` [devel] " Michael Shigorin 2005-08-02 17:49 ` [devel] Re: " Sergey Vlasov 2005-08-03 6:06 ` [devel] " Anton Farygin 2005-08-03 8:29 ` [devel][JT] " Andrey Rahmatullin 2005-08-02 22:13 ` [devel] Re: Re: " Денис Смирнов 2005-08-03 6:05 ` [devel] " Anton Farygin 2005-08-03 6:16 ` [devel] " Michael Shigorin 2005-08-08 14:00 ` Dmitry V. Levin 2005-08-03 11:17 ` [devel] Re: Re: " Денис Смирнов 2005-08-03 11:53 ` [devel] " Michael Shigorin 2005-08-03 12:46 ` Denis Smirnov 2005-08-03 11:54 ` [devel] Re: Re: Re: " Anton Farygin 2005-08-03 12:30 ` [devel] [JT] " Michael Shigorin 2005-08-04 9:40 ` Sergey V Turchin 2005-08-04 9:41 ` Sergey V Turchin 2005-08-03 15:08 ` [devel] Re: Re: Re: " Denis Smirnov 2005-08-03 15:21 ` Eugene Ostapets 2005-08-04 5:36 ` [devel] " Anton Farygin 2005-08-04 7:14 ` [devel] " Michael Shigorin 2005-08-04 5:35 ` [devel] Re: Re: Re: Re: " Anton Farygin 2005-08-03 18:10 ` [devel] " Igor Zubkov 2005-08-03 20:52 ` Denis Smirnov 2005-08-01 6:48 ` [devel] " Anton Farygin 2005-08-02 16:58 ` Igor Zubkov 2005-08-03 12:52 ` Eugene Ostapets 2005-08-01 6:46 ` Anton Farygin 2005-08-01 6:57 ` Eugene Ostapets 2005-08-01 8:24 ` Andrey Rahmatullin 2005-08-01 11:48 ` [devel] " Anton Farygin 2005-08-01 12:00 ` Eugene Ostapets 2005-07-29 21:45 ` [devel] Продолжение тестирования installer [JT] Vitaly Lipatov 2005-07-29 22:24 ` Denis Smirnov 2005-07-25 15:30 ` [devel] Продолжение тестирования installer Michael Shigorin 2005-07-25 21:45 ` Денис Смирнов 2005-07-26 13:36 ` [devel] " Alexey Tourbin 2005-07-26 21:04 ` Денис Смирнов 2005-07-28 8:31 ` Stanislav Ievlev 2005-07-28 21:47 ` Денис Смирнов 2005-07-29 4:30 ` Michael Shigorin 2005-07-29 12:41 ` Denis Smirnov 2005-08-01 7:21 ` Stanislav Ievlev 2005-07-26 17:21 ` Alexey Tourbin 2005-07-26 21:01 ` Денис Смирнов 2005-08-05 12:10 ` Michael Shigorin 2005-08-05 15:39 ` Денис Смирнов 2005-08-05 15:44 ` Michael Shigorin 2005-07-25 16:44 ` [devel] " Genix 2005-07-25 21:47 ` Денис Смирнов 2005-07-26 8:02 ` Andrii Dobrovol`s`kii 2005-07-26 13:12 ` [devel] " Michael Shigorin 2005-07-27 9:46 ` [devel] " Денис Смирнов 2005-07-28 8:28 ` Stanislav Ievlev 2005-07-28 21:42 ` Денис Смирнов 2005-08-01 6:36 ` [devel] " Anton Farygin 2005-08-01 6:36 ` Anton Farygin 2005-08-01 10:25 ` Michael Shigorin 2005-08-01 6:37 ` Anton Farygin 2005-08-01 10:27 ` Michael Shigorin 2005-08-01 11:26 ` Денис Смирнов 2005-08-02 11:05 ` [devel] " Anton Farygin 2005-08-02 11:52 ` [devel] " Michael Shigorin 2005-08-02 13:38 ` [devel] " Денис Смирнов 2005-08-02 13:52 ` [devel] " Michael Shigorin 2005-08-02 17:01 ` [devel] Re: " Anton Farygin 2005-08-01 6:38 ` [devel] " Anton Farygin 2005-08-01 11:28 ` Денис Смирнов 2005-08-02 11:04 ` [devel] " Anton Farygin 2005-08-02 13:36 ` Денис Смирнов 2005-08-02 17:00 ` [devel] " Anton Farygin 2005-08-01 6:40 ` [devel] " Anton Farygin 2005-08-01 11:38 ` Денис Смирнов 2005-08-02 11:03 ` [devel] " Anton Farygin 2005-08-02 13:41 ` Денис Смирнов 2005-08-02 13:48 ` [devel] " Michael Shigorin 2005-08-02 14:36 ` [devel] Re: [hotplug] " Alexey I. Froloff 2005-08-02 17:00 ` Anton Farygin 2005-08-02 17:14 ` Michael Shigorin 2005-08-03 5:17 ` Alexey I. Froloff 2005-08-03 12:04 ` Denis Smirnov 2005-08-03 12:46 ` Anton Farygin 2005-08-02 16:58 ` [devel] Re: " Anton Farygin 2005-08-01 6:42 ` [devel] " Anton Farygin 2005-08-01 11:30 ` Денис Смирнов 2005-08-02 10:58 ` [devel] " Anton Farygin 2005-08-02 11:18 ` Andrii Dobrovol`s`kii 2005-08-02 11:45 ` [devel] " Michael Shigorin 2005-08-02 13:34 ` [devel] " Денис Смирнов 2005-08-02 14:01 ` [devel] " Vitaly Ostanin 2005-08-02 15:05 ` Mikhail Yakshin
Reply instructions: You may reply publicly to this message via plain-text email using any one of the following methods: * Save the following mbox file, import it into your mail client, and reply-to-all from there: mbox Avoid top-posting and favor interleaved quoting: https://en.wikipedia.org/wiki/Posting_style#Interleaved_style * Reply using the --to, --cc, and --in-reply-to switches of git-send-email(1): git send-email \ --in-reply-to=20050725141720.GA11881@mithraen.pp.ru \ --to=mithraen@altlinux.ru \ --cc=devel@altlinux.ru \ --cc=lav@altlinux.ru \ --cc=mike@altlinux.ru \ --cc=org@altlinux.ru \ --cc=sisyphus@altlinux.ru \ /path/to/YOUR_REPLY https://kernel.org/pub/software/scm/git/docs/git-send-email.html * If your mail client supports setting the In-Reply-To header via mailto: links, try the mailto: link
ALT Linux Team development discussions This inbox may be cloned and mirrored by anyone: git clone --mirror http://lore.altlinux.org/devel/0 devel/git/0.git # If you have public-inbox 1.1+ installed, you may # initialize and index your mirror using the following commands: public-inbox-init -V2 devel devel/ http://lore.altlinux.org/devel \ devel@altlinux.org devel@altlinux.ru devel@lists.altlinux.org devel@lists.altlinux.ru devel@linux.iplabs.ru mandrake-russian@linuxteam.iplabs.ru sisyphus@linuxteam.iplabs.ru public-inbox-index devel Example config snippet for mirrors. Newsgroup available over NNTP: nntp://lore.altlinux.org/org.altlinux.lists.devel AGPL code for this site: git clone https://public-inbox.org/public-inbox.git